Common Tub Drain Repair Jobs
Drain pipe replacement - involves removing and installing new sections of damaged or corroded drain pipes.
Leak repair - addresses leaks caused by cracks or breaks in the tub drain system.
Clog removal - clears blockages that cause slow drainage or backups in the tub drain.
Pipe sealing - involves sealing joints and connections to prevent leaks and improve drainage.
Corrosion repair - restores damaged metal components affected by rust or mineral buildup.
Drain system inspection - uses cameras or other methods to diagnose issues within the tub drain pipes.
Tub Drain Repair Questions
What causes tub drain clogs? Common causes include hair, soap buildup, grease, and foreign objects blocking the drain pathway.
How can I tell if my tub drain needs repair? Signs include slow draining, gurgling sounds, or foul odors coming from the drain.
What are typical repair options for a clogged or damaged tub drain? Repairs may involve clearing blockages, replacing worn-out parts, or installing a new drain assembly.
Is it possible to prevent future tub drain problems? Regular cleaning and avoiding pouring grease or large debris down the drain can help prevent issues.
